Fort Carson soldiers manned the griddles, cooking thousands of pancakes, piling pounds and pounds of scrambled eggs on empty plates.

The 49th annual street breakfast held in downtown Colorado Springs Wednesday was once again a huge success. This, just a few weeks before the big show; the 2009 Pikes Peak Or Bust Rodeo being held at the Norris-Penrose Event Center July 8th-11th.

All proceeds from the street breakfast went to military and other local charities.

Among the crowd the "Girl's Of The West", rodeo ambassadors.

"We're keeping the tradition alive," one said.

Keeping with that tradition, the Range Riders set out on horseback from Pikes Peak and Tejon for their 5 day trip before the rodeo in July.
